Identifying Roofing Leaks
How do you understand if your roof covering is dripping? Look for wet insulation or water beads on beams, which can indicate a leak. Pay focus to the roofing system's incline and valleys, as these areas commonly accumulate water.
Don't fail to remember to analyze your roof from the exterior. Try to find missing out on or broken roof shingles, as they can produce entry factors for water. Additionally, examine blinking around chimneys and vents; damaged flashing can cause leakages. It's essential to act rapidly if you suspect a leakage. Ignoring the problem can bring about a lot more serious damage and costly repair services down the line. If you see any type of warning indications., Trust your instincts and check out even more.

Kinds of Tile Damage
Although shingles are developed to stand up to the elements, different kinds of damage can jeopardize their stability with time. One common concern is curling, where the edges or corners of the shingles raise, usually as a result of age or improper installment. Cracking can also occur, normally from extreme temperature changes or impact. Missing tiles are one more concern; high winds or dropping particles can quickly remove them. In addition, you might observe granule loss, where the safety granules deteriorate, exposing the underlying material to UV rays and moisture. Algae growth can establish, resulting in unsightly touches and prospective destruction. Knowing these sorts of tile damages permits you to deal with problems without delay and maintain your roofing's condition.

Clogged Gutters and Downspouts
If left ignored,Clogged gutters and downspouts can lead to serious roofing problems. When particles collects, it avoids water from flowing far from your roofing system and structure. This can trigger water to swimming pool on your roof covering, increasing the threat of leaks and damages to your tiles. With time, the weight of the standing water can also cause drooping and architectural concerns.

To prevent these troubles, you should consistently cleanse your gutters and downspouts, especially throughout the fall when fallen leaves abound. If you're unpleasant doing it on your own, it's an excellent concept to make use of a ladder securely or work with a specialist. You can additionally set up rain gutter guards to lower particles buildup. Keep in mind, preserving clear seamless gutters is essential for shielding your home's roofing system and overall integrity. Regular checks will conserve you money and trouble down the line, ensuring your roof functions properly.

Sorts Of Flashing Products
Flashing products play a crucial role in preventing water leakages and protecting your roofing system. There are several types you should take into consideration for your home. First, light weight aluminum blinking is lightweight, rust-resistant, and easy to mount, making it preferred for lots of roof coverings. After that, there's copper flashing, understood for its toughness and aesthetic charm, usually utilized in premium applications. If you're looking for versatility, rubberized blinking can adapt to various roofing forms, giving solid seals. Ultimately, you may run into plastic blinking, which provides outstanding resistance to moisture but isn't as long lasting as steel alternatives. Picking the best blinking material can considerably improve your roofing's durability and efficiency, so make sure to weigh your options carefully.
Common Flashing Problems
Also the most effective flashing can run into problems with time, resulting in possible leaks and damages. One common concern you might face is improper setup. If the flashing isn't fitted well against the roofing, water can seep below, triggering rot and mold and mildew. An additional problem is rust, specifically with steel blinking, which can damage in time because of direct exposure to the elements. You might additionally see splits or gaps, especially around chimneys and vents, where flashing can break down. Additionally, incorrect securing can bring about water pooling, raising the threat of leaks. Moss and Algae Growth
Moss and algae growth can silently hold on your roof covering, creating substantial concerns over time. These organisms grow in moist, shaded areas, usually leading to a build-up of dampness that can deteriorate roofing materials. It's a sign that you need to act quickly. if you notice eco-friendly touches or patches.

You can eliminate moss and algae using a mix of water and bleach or by employing an expert. Setting up zinc or copper strips along the ridge of your roof covering can also deter future growth. Remaining positive will certainly aid keep your roof covering's stability and protect against pricey repairs down the line.
